Ingredient Composition:
| Ingredient | Weight / pack (80 g ±5 g) | Traditional Function |
|---|---|---|
| Mung Beans (Vigna radiata) | 35 g | Clears heat, detoxifies, reduces thirst |
| Lotus Seeds (Nelumbo nucifera) | 15 g | Nourishes spleen, calms mind |
| Coix Seeds (Job’s Tears) | 10 g | Drains dampness, clears swelling |
| Poria (Poria cocos) | 8 g | Strengthens spleen, supports detox |
| Dried Tangerine Peel | 5 g | Improves digestion, regulates qi |
| Licorice Root (Glycyrrhiza uralensis) | 4 g | Harmonizes, detoxifies, anti-inflammatory |
| Honey Dates | 3 g | Balances taste, supports qi |
Cooking & Preparation:
- Base: 2 L water or add light pork ribs for extra flavor.
- Rinse & Soak: Rinse, soak mung beans 30 min.
- Stovetop: Boil → simmer 1 h.
- Instant Pot: High pressure 15 min, natural release.
Add-ons: Winter melon, barley, or dried orange peel.
Taste: Cooling, fresh, slightly sweet.

Efficacy and scientific interpretation:
- Mung Beans — Polyphenols & flavonoids reduce oxidative stress; traditional detox food (Food Chemistry, 2017; Journal of Agricultural Food Chemistry, 2018).
- Lotus Seeds — Rich in alkaloids; sedative and anti-inflammatory effects (Phytotherapy Research, 2017).
- Coix Seeds — Supports detox and edema reduction (WHO Monographs on Selected Medicinal Plants).
- Poria — Improves detox enzyme activity (Carbohydrate Polymers, 2021).
- Licorice — Anti-inflammatory & harmonizing (Journal of Ethnopharmacology, 2021).
